利用AI语音SDK实现语音内容提取功能

在科技飞速发展的今天,人工智能已经渗透到了我们生活的方方面面。其中,AI语音SDK(语音软件开发包)作为一种重要的技术,为开发者提供了丰富的语音处理功能。本文将讲述一位开发者如何利用AI语音SDK实现语音内容提取功能的故事。

李明,一个年轻的科技爱好者,从小就对编程有着浓厚的兴趣。大学毕业后,他进入了一家互联网公司,从事软件开发工作。在工作中,他接触到了许多前沿的技术,其中AI语音SDK引起了他的极大兴趣。

一天,李明在公司的一次技术分享会上,听到了一位专家讲解AI语音SDK的应用场景。专家提到,语音内容提取是AI语音SDK的一项重要功能,可以应用于智能客服、语音助手、语音识别等领域。这激发了李明的灵感,他决定利用AI语音SDK实现语音内容提取功能。

为了实现这一目标,李明开始了漫长的学习和实践过程。他首先研究了AI语音SDK的相关技术文档,了解了其基本原理和功能。然后,他开始尝试使用各种AI语音SDK进行语音内容提取实验。

在实验过程中,李明遇到了许多困难。首先,他需要解决语音信号的处理问题。由于语音信号中包含了许多噪声和干扰,直接进行语音内容提取会影响到结果的准确性。为了解决这个问题,李明学习了噪声消除、语音增强等技术,并尝试将这些技术应用到语音信号处理中。

其次,李明需要解决语音识别的问题。语音识别是将语音信号转换为文字的过程,是语音内容提取的关键环节。为了实现这一功能,李明研究了多种语音识别算法,如隐马尔可夫模型(HMM)、深度学习等。在对比了各种算法的优缺点后,他选择了深度学习算法作为语音识别的核心技术。

在解决了语音信号处理和语音识别问题后,李明开始着手实现语音内容提取功能。他首先将语音信号输入到AI语音SDK中,进行噪声消除和语音增强处理。然后,将处理后的语音信号输入到语音识别模块,将语音转换为文字。最后,对转换后的文字进行语义分析,提取出关键信息。

在实现语音内容提取功能的过程中,李明遇到了许多挑战。例如,如何提高语音识别的准确性、如何优化语义分析算法等。为了克服这些困难,他不断查阅资料、请教专家,并与其他开发者交流心得。

经过几个月的努力,李明终于实现了语音内容提取功能。他开发的系统可以自动识别语音中的关键词、句子,并将其转换为文字。在实际应用中,这一功能可以帮助用户快速获取语音内容,提高信息获取效率。

李明的成果引起了公司领导的关注。他们决定将这一技术应用于公司的智能客服系统。经过一番努力,李明成功地将语音内容提取功能集成到智能客服系统中。在使用过程中,用户对智能客服的响应速度和准确性给予了高度评价。

随着语音内容提取技术的不断成熟,李明开始思考如何将这一技术应用到更多领域。他认为,语音内容提取技术可以帮助人们更好地利用语音资源,提高生活和工作效率。于是,他开始着手开发基于语音内容提取的智能语音助手。

在开发智能语音助手的过程中,李明遇到了新的挑战。他需要解决如何让语音助手更好地理解用户需求、如何提高语音助手的交互体验等问题。为了解决这些问题,他不断优化算法,并引入了自然语言处理技术。

经过一段时间的努力,李明成功开发了一款基于语音内容提取的智能语音助手。这款语音助手可以理解用户的语音指令,并根据指令完成相应的任务。在实际应用中,这款语音助手受到了用户的热烈欢迎。

李明的成功离不开他对技术的热爱和执着。他利用AI语音SDK实现了语音内容提取功能,并将其应用于多个领域。他的故事告诉我们,只要我们勇于创新、不断学习,就一定能够将科技应用于实际生活,为人们创造更多价值。

如今,李明已成为公司的一名技术骨干,带领团队继续探索AI语音技术的新应用。他坚信,在不久的将来,AI语音技术将为我们的生活带来更多惊喜。而李明,也将继续在这个充满挑战和机遇的领域,发挥自己的才华,为科技事业贡献力量。

猜你喜欢:AI对话 API